Matches in DBpedia 2014 for { ?s ?p Xernona Clayton Brady (born August 30, 1930 in Muskogee, Oklahoma) is an African-American civil rights leader and broadcasting executive. During the African American Civil Rights Movement, she worked for the National Urban League and Southern Christian Leadership Conference, where she became involved in the work of Dr. Martin Luther King, Jr. Clayton then went into television, where she became the first Southern African-American to host a daily prime time talk show.. }
